Private laboratories also want to earn money

7815 просмотров

At NCE was discussed the access of private laboratory services to the guaranteed volume of free medical care

At the site of the National Chamber of Entrepreneurs was held a "round table" with participation of representatives of the Ministry of Health and private laboratories.

As it was noted by the director of the department of service sector of NCE RK "Atameken" Zhanna Ospanova, Kazakhstan today has well-developed network of private laboratory companies, which are located in the new buildings and equipped with modern facilities, have qualified personnel, which have certificates of international accreditation. They provide laboratory services to population at a high level. But, unfortunately, there is a number of problematic issues in this area.

The first - access of private laboratory services to services provided within the guaranteed volume of free medical care (SGBP), and the activities on centralization of laboratory services, which are carried out by the Ministry of Health.

According to the representative of LLP "Olympus", these problems exist in West Kazakhstan, Pavlodar and South Kazakhstan regions, where private laboratories can’t enter into the market of services within SGBP. It was noted that some of the rules of the law serve as a barrier for free entry of private laboratory services.

The participants of the meeting agreed to establish clear parameters and the volume of services, which are carried out irrespective of the form of laboratory.

This change will improve private sector access to different types of laboratory services.

The Ministry of Health recommended to analyze the share of the private sector in a number of regions (West Kazakhstan, South Kazakhstan region and Pavlodar region), where private laboratory services can’t get to the market.

It is proposed to study the experience of the first centralized laboratory of LLP "Olympus" in Karaganda, and possibly extend it to other regions of the republic.

The participants considered the acute problem of insufficient transparency in selection of laboratory services. Today the choice of the subcontractor is carried out without tender procedures, at the request of the medical organization. Private laboratories insist that the selection of subcontractors for the provision of laboratory services should be carried out through open tenders. NCE supports the proposal of business and will insist on holding transparent tenders.

Representatives of LLP "CDL Olymp" presented to the participants of meeting their efforts to provide screening services, demonstrating the advantages of a private laboratory, as well as problematic issues encountered in the work. According to an employee of the Ministry of Health and Social Development of the Republic of Kazakhstan, currently a working group at the Ministry of Health is engaged in the development of proposals for changes and additions to the law. Unfortunately, the representatives of NCE, and business organizations are not included in this group. In this connection, on the proposal of NCE, the working group will include representatives of the private health care organizations and suggestions of the participants of the meeting will be considered at it.

Summing up the discussion, it was pointed out that earlier the issue of access of private laboratory services to SGBP has been repeatedly rejected by the public agency.

"And, finally, today we got with the state body to the negotiating table to discuss the issue together. These issues need to be submitted for a broad discussion, not in a narrow range, as often happens. It is gratifying that today the Ministry of Health does not ignore the existing problems and is willing to work with NCE and the business community to address issues of laboratory services more widely", - concluded Zhanna Ospanova.
